As our new Senior Full-Stack Developer, you will play a pivotal role in shaping our software, guiding tech decision and growing into a future Tech Lead as we scale our impact across the industry.
About Bloxs
At Bloxs, we develop advanced SaaS solutions for the real estate sector. Our platform helps professionals manage real estate portfolios with greater clarity, control, and efficiency by combining financial insights with smart technology.
We focus on creating well-designed, reliable software that simplifies complex workflows in property and asset management. Our product is built on a modern stack using Angular and .NET Core, and we take pride in clean, maintainable code and thoughtful engineering.
What defines us as a team is our emphasis on work ethic, collaboration, and leadership at every level. We look for people who take ownership, act with integrity, and set the standard for excellence in their craft. Everyone at Bloxs contributes to both the product and the culture through leading by example, collaborating openly, and helping each other grow.
As our platform and customer base continue to grow, we are expanding our development capacity. This role offers the opportunity to take ownership of key features, work with a skilled and collaborative team, and help shape the technical direction of our product as it evolves.
Must Have
- Extensive experience with Angular 20+, including standalone components and new Angular control flow
- Strong knowledge of Angular Signals and reactive OR signal-based forms
- Hands-on experience with RxJS (observables, operators, subjects)
- Proven expertise in JavaScript and TypeScript, writing clean, maintainable, and performant code
- Experience with project structure and modular architecture, including hybrid setups with standalone components
- Experience designing and implementing Microfrontend architectures using Angular
- Strong knowledge of lazy loading, routing guards, and resolvers
- Hands-on experience integrating RESTful APIs and managing browser storage (cookies, localStorage, IndexedDB)
- Basic knowledge of Node.js
- Experience with Docker and CI/CD pipelines, including automated builds and deployments
- Solid unit testing experience using Karma/Jasmine and end-to-end testing with Cypress or Playwright
- Expertise in SCSS, responsive design, and UI frameworks such as Angular Material and DevExtreme
- Strong focus on performance optimization and profiling of Angular applications
- Deep understanding of Clean Code principles, SOLID, and maintainable architecture
- Experience mentoring and reviewing code for other developers, providing guidance on best practices
Note, due to the seniority we are looking for all the above requirements are a must have.
Nice to Have
- Experience with C# technologies and integration with frontend applications
- Familiarity with Azure DevOps for project management and CI/CD
- Experience in Agile/Scrum environments, embedded in cross-functional teams
- Exposure to Figma or other design tools for collaborating with UI/UX teams
- GraphQL integration experience
- Experience with PWA and Service Worker
- Knowledge of Web Components
- Experience with frontend monitoring tools (Sentry, Datadog, LogRocket)
- Accessibility (a11y) knowledge and implementation experience
WHAT BLOXS OFFERS
At Bloxs, we are intentional about creating an environment where our engineers can do their best work. A space where technical quality, collaboration, and personal growth are genuinely valued.
You will find a balance between autonomy and alignment: the freedom to experiment and improve our systems, with clear shared goals and pragmatic decision-making. We believe in building things the right way through clean code, maintainable architecture, and thoughtful engineering rather than quick fixes.
We offer:
- Salary range: €70,000 to €100,000 gross per year (based on experience and skills)
- Performance-based bonus scheme recognizing individual and team impact
- Modern tooling and infrastructure, including Azure DevOps, Docker, and CI/CD pipelines
- A strong engineering culture where code reviews, architectural discussions, and mentorship are part of daily life
- Personal development budget which we actively encourage and support you to use
- €1,000 home office setup budget to create a productive workspace at home
- Flexible hybrid work model with at least two in-office days per week for collaboration and knowledge sharing
- Travel cost reimbursement (€0.23 per km)
- 25 vacation days (based on a 40-hour workweek)
- Fully covered pension plan (100% of the premium paid by Bloxs)
- Daily catered lunch and a modern Utrecht office with panoramic city views
We do sponsor work visas for candidates already based in the Netherlands, but we are not hiring from outside the Netherlands or EU at this time.
At Bloxs, your expertise will help shape how we build and deliver our platform. You will be part of a team that values quality, trust, and continuous improvement as the foundation of great software.